Step-by-step explanation:
We know that the exponential growth function is of the form
[tex]x\left(t\right)\:=\:x_0\:\times \:\left(1\:+\:r\right)^t[/tex]
where
In our case,
Given that
A social media website had 100,000 followers its first year. Thus,
The number of followers increased by 9% each year. Thus,
Thus, substituting r = 0.09 and x₀ = 100,000 in the growth function
[tex]x\left(t\right)\:=\:x_0\:\times \:\left(1\:+\:r\right)^t[/tex]
[tex]x\left(t\right)=100,000\times \left(1+0.09\right)^t\:[/tex]
[tex]x\left(t\right)=100,000\times \left(1.09\right)^t\:[/tex]
Therefore, an exponential growth function to represent this situation is:
[tex]x\left(t\right)=100,000\times \left(1.09\right)^t\:[/tex]
